But before even a human eye glances at your meticulously crafted masterpiece, it faces a far sterner judge: the Applicant Tracking System (ATS). This digital gatekeeper, programmed to scan for keywords and specific formatting, can summarily reject your application before a recruiter ever gets a chance to see your potential. Many perfectly capable candidates fall victim to this silent killer; it's time to learn how to fight back.

Forget burying your skills amongst flowery prose – the ATS cares about quantifiable achievements and precise language. Think about it like this: the ATS isn't reading your CV; it's dissecting it. Every bullet point, every line of text, is analyzed for keywords related to the job description. This isn't about being deceptive, but rather strategically presenting your experience in a way that the system can understand and process. Instead of focusing on your inherent capabilities, think of the *outcomes* you achieved and the *skills* you used to get there. Use the same terminology from the job description to show a direct match.

Leveraging tools like ChatGPT can significantly streamline this process. Don't think of AI as a replacement for your own critical thinking; rather, see it as a powerful ally. Use ChatGPT to help identify and prioritize relevant keywords, suggest stronger action verbs for your bullet points, and even refine the structure of your CV to ensure optimal readability for both humans and machines. However, remember that a tool is only as good as its user. Carefully review and edit any suggestions to guarantee the final product reflects your authentic professional experience and unique style.

Beyond keyword optimization and ATS compliance, remember the human element. While the system is screening for initial matches, a human recruiter will ultimately decide whether to invite you for an interview. Your CV needs to be both efficient and engaging. Think about the overall visual presentation – is it clean, easy to read, and professionally formatted? A poorly formatted CV, even if packed with keywords, might still get overlooked. Strive for a balance: a crisp, clean layout that highlights your key qualifications while subtly demonstrating your attention to detail.
